Law enforcement
The activity, not the authority. Work carried out on behalf of a law enforcement authority is covered as well, including where a private party performs it.

What this object states
Official fact
Attributable to a named primary source, with a locator. Where they differ, the official source prevails.
Article 3(46) defines law enforcement as activities carried out by law enforcement authorities or on their behalf for the prevention, investigation, detection or prosecution of criminal offences or the execution of criminal penalties, including safeguarding against and preventing threats to public security.

Our interpretation
Our own reading. It can change without the law changing, and it is not the position of a supervisory authority.
The words "on their behalf" are decisive. A vendor, forensic analysis firm or contracted data specialist working for the police operates inside the law enforcement regime, with the corresponding safeguards and registration duties. Conversely, fraud investigation by an insurer, internal integrity investigations and private security are not law enforcement. Those organisations cannot use the exceptions and fall squarely under the ordinary regime, including the prohibition on real-time remote identification as it applies to them.

Recommended step
A practical step we consider appropriate. Not an obligation following from the Regulation.
For each deployment, record whether it falls inside or outside law enforcement, naming the commissioning authority and the contractual documents. Put that qualification in the contract so vendor and client apply the same regime.
